Carbon Neutral Architects
As you explore the domain of sustainable architecture, consider the essential role of carbon neutral architects in shaping a more sustainable future.
These professionals focus on minimizing the carbon footprint of their designs through innovative strategies. By incorporating renewable energy sources like solar panels and wind turbines, they guarantee buildings generate as much energy as they consume.
Carbon neutral architects prioritize energy efficiency, utilizing sustainable materials and advanced insulation techniques to reduce energy demands.
Through thoughtful site selection, they also enhance natural light and ventilation, further decreasing reliance on artificial energy.

What Is the Cost Difference Between Sustainable and Traditional Architecture?
When comparing the cost difference between sustainable and traditional architecture, you’ll find that sustainable projects often require a higher initial investment.
However, it’s vital to conduct a thorough cost analysis, as long-term savings on energy and maintenance can offset these upfront costs.
Budget considerations are essential; while you might spend more initially, the benefits of sustainability can lead to lower operational costs over time, making it a wise financial choice in the long run.
